No Standout Amounts In Weekly International Security Flow Data

JAPAN

Nothing really stands out when it comes to last week’s Japanese international security flow data, with net flows limited in size terms, and some reversals in direction observed. The most notable move would be the marginal net selling of Japanese bonds by international investors after the second largest round of weekly net purchases on record was lodged in the previous week.
